Abstract
Two novel diphosphite ligands derived from 9,10-dihydroanthracene originating from a 1,3-diol chiral fragment, have been prepared in high yields from readily available starting materials. Rhodium and palladium catalytic systems containing these new P-donor ligands led to 51% and 90% ee in asymmetric hydroformylation and allylic alkylation processes, respectively.
